Pet Friendliest Butler Apartments for Rent

The Butler Apartment community with the highest ApartmentHomeLiving.com Lifestyle Score for Pet Friendliness is Lilly Preserve in the Eastern Waukesha neighborhood with a Pet Friendliness rating of 3.4 of 4. FIFTY101 Apartments in the Timmerman West neighborhood ranks second in Pet Friendliness with a score of 3.2 of 4. Here is today’s list of the most Pet Friendly Butler apartments for rent:

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Butler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Butler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Butler is $1,960.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Butler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Butler is a 2,660 square feet unit starting from $1,030 at Regal Crest West & Regal Crest Village.
